Right Side of the Plane

The right side offers the most iconic landmarks of Danish infrastructure, including the massive Great Belt Bridge and the UNESCO-listed Stevns Klint during the approach into Copenhagen.

Right Side Highlights
8.8
🌉

The Little Belt Bridges

Both the Old and New Little Belt Bridges connecting the Jutland peninsula to the island of Funen.

🏗️

Great Belt Fixed Link

A spectacular view of one of the world's longest suspension bridges connecting Funen and Zealand.

⚪

Stevns Klint

The dramatic white chalk cliffs, a UNESCO World Heritage site, visible during the southern descent pattern.

🌉

Øresund Bridge

The iconic link between Denmark and Sweden, visible as the plane turns for its final landing at Kastrup.

🔋

Wind Farms

Massive offshore wind arrays in the Kattegat and Øresund, showcasing Denmark's green energy focus.

The right side is the prime choice for maritime and engineering enthusiasts. The Great Belt Bridge is the highlight, appearing roughly 15-20 minutes into the flight. For the best views of the Øresund Bridge and Stevns Klint, try to book a morning flight when the sun illuminates the white cliffs and the bridge structure from the east.

Left Side Highlights
7.4
🧱

LEGOLAND Billund

Immediate view of the world-famous theme park and the LEGO Group headquarters shortly after takeoff.

🌊

Vejle Fjord

A beautiful view of the winding fjord and the distinctive 'Bølgen' (The Wave) architecture on the waterfront.

🏙️

Copenhagen City Center

On many approaches, the left side provides a panoramic view of the historic Indre By and the Round Tower.

🛥️

Roskilde Fjord

Aerial perspective of the cathedral city and the Viking Ship Museum nestled in the inlet.

Choose the left side for the best chance to see the Copenhagen city skyline and the historic harbor area. If the flight departs towards the east, look down immediately for a miniature-like view of the LEGO campus. This side is generally better for evening flights to avoid direct glare from the southern sun.
